SAP QM模块核心数据表深度解析与应用指南

发布时间:2026/5/27 15:11:37

SAP QM模块核心数据表深度解析与应用指南 1. SAP QM模块核心数据表全景概览第一次接触SAP QM模块的数据表时我被那些以Q开头的字母组合搞得晕头转向。直到参与过三个制造业项目后才发现这些看似杂乱的数据表其实像乐高积木一样各自承担着质量管理流程中的特定功能。举个例子QMAT表就像物料的质量身份证记录着每种物料在不同检验类型下的参数配置。有次客户抱怨来料检验结果无法自动触发排查发现正是QMAT表中自动使用决策字段被错误配置。主数据表组构成了QM模块的基础架构QMTB/QMTT这对 twins存储着检验方法的技术描述和多语言文本。曾有个跨国项目需要支持中英德三语检验指导就是通过扩展QMTT表实现的QPMK/QPMT这对组合则管理着检验特性的主数据。记得有家汽车配件厂要求对表面光洁度特性配置10级评分标准就是在QPMK表中通过特性评估字段实现的检验批相关表组是QM模块的中央处理器QALS表堪称QM模块最繁忙的表每个检验批都会在这里生成记录。它的关键字段像检验状态、使用决策代码直接影响业务流程走向QAVE表则是决策结果的公证处存储着最终的质量判定结果。有次质量追溯时发现系统显示的判定结果与纸质记录不符最终发现是QAVE表的决策日期字段被错误更新2. 主数据表结构与业务逻辑解析主数据表是QM模块的基石它们之间的关联关系直接影响系统配置的灵活性。以物料检验参数表QMAT为例它的关键字段组合构成了独特的业务逻辑MANDT // 客户端 MATNR // 物料编号 WERKS // 工厂 ART // 检验类型这个组合键意味着同种物料在不同工厂可以配置不同的检验标准。去年帮一家食品企业实施时他们就利用这个特性实现了同一原料在中央厨房按微生物标准检验而在分店则只做感官检验。检验计划相关表的联动尤为精妙PLKO存储检验计划抬头信息就像菜谱的封面PLPO记录具体检验工序相当于烹饪步骤PLMK则保存每个步骤要检查的特性指标好比食材验收标准有家制药厂的案例很典型他们的疫苗检验需要经过外观检查→pH值测试→效价测定三个工序就是在PLPO表中配置了三个操作项每个操作项通过PLMK关联不同的检验特性。3. 检验批生命周期中的数据表协作检验批从创建到关闭的完整生命周期背后是一系列数据表的精密配合。当采购收货触发检验批创建时QALS表生成新记录状态字段初始值为1(创建)系统自动参考QMAT表确定检验类型根据TQ30表的配置决定是否生成样品管理记录结果记录阶段的数据流转更有意思检验员录入的数值首先进入QAMR表系统自动与QPMK表中的标准值对比最终评估结果写入QAKL分类表遇到过最棘手的案例是某电子厂的抽样检验场景QDPK表定义抽样方案为AQL 1.0QDSV表配置二级抽样流程实际抽样结果却无法自动计算合格率 最终发现是QDQL质量等级表中接受数字段维护错误4. 质量通知与追溯的数据表网络当检验发现不合格品时QMEL质量通知表就开始发挥核心作用。它的字段设计体现了德国人的严谨QMNUM // 通知编号 QMART // 通知类型 QMTXT // 问题描述 PRIOK // 紧急程度但更精彩的是它与周边表的联动QMFE表记录具体的问题项比如某个批次的哪个特性不合格QMSM表跟踪整改任务像是个质量版的项目管理表QMMA表则记录具体采取的纠正措施有次帮客户做质量追溯就利用这个网络从MCHA批次表找到问题批次通过QAMB关联表找到对应检验批追溯QAES表中的原始检验数据最终在QMEL表中发现该问题半年前就有类似记录5. 实战中的表间查询技巧实际项目中掌握表间关系才能快速定位问题。这几个查询组合是我的救命锦囊检验批全链路查询SELECT a.PRUEFLOS, b.MATNR, c.LIFNR, d.QMNUM FROM QALS a JOIN MARA b ON a.MATNR b.MATNR LEFT JOIN EKKO c ON a.AUFNR c.EBELN LEFT JOIN QMEL d ON a.PRUEFLOS d.PRUEFLOS WHERE a.WERKS 1000特性结果分析查询SELECT a.MERKNR, b.KURZTEXT, a.MWERT, a.BEWERTUNG FROM QAMR a JOIN QPMK b ON a.MERKNR b.MERKNR WHERE a.PRUEFLOS 10000001有次客户要求分析全年焊接强度不合格率我就是用第二个查询配合Excel数据透视表半小时就输出了包含不同车间、不同材料规格的对比报告。6. 数据表在定制开发中的关键作用在QM模块的二次开发中理解数据表结构能避免很多坑。曾开发过一个自动判定系统就深刻体会到这点必须同时更新QAMR(结果)和QAVE(使用决策)表更新前要检查QALS表的检验状态对于抽样检验还需计算QASR表中的样本合格率另一个常见需求是质量看板开发这时要重点关注S161系列统计表存储着聚合结果TQ56质量评分表记录KPI计算规则QASH控制图表中保存着SPC数据有家客户要求实时监控关键工序的CPK值我们就是通过定时抓取QAST控制图跟踪表中的数据结合QPSP表中的SPC规则配置最终在前端实现了动态预警看板。

相关新闻